Форум больше не используется. Присоединяйтесь к каналу #community-ru в Slack for TYPO3 community |
22.09.2008, 15:32 | #1 |
Senior Member
|
Выбор определённого tt_news
Предположим имеются несколько плагинов tt_news на одной странице (их количество обусловлено требованием к разному оформлению, параметрам и проч.). Каким образом я могу обратиться к определённому tt_news? Понятно, что это есть tt_content с определённым id, но как прописать
Код:
какой-то-1.tt_news { code = LIST } какой-то-2.tt_news { code = LATEST }
__________________
Пишу русский ман для новичков - предложения и пожелания в личку. Разрабатываю некоммерческий бесплатный информационный портал. |
22.09.2008, 15:49 | #2 |
Administrator
|
если не хватает настроек, которые есть в контент-элементе плагина tt_news, то блоки новостей надо вставлять полностью через TS
|
22.09.2008, 16:11 | #3 |
Senior Member
|
Ну можно и так мой вопрос переформулировать - а как вставлять? Либами? или ещё есть какие-то средства?
__________________
Пишу русский ман для новичков - предложения и пожелания в личку. Разрабатываю некоммерческий бесплатный информационный портал. |
22.09.2008, 16:49 | #4 | ||
Senior Member
Регистрация: 31.08.2007
Адрес: Ростов-на-Дону
Сообщений: 206
|
1) Используем расширение tscobj. Оно позволяет вставлять typoscript-объекты на страницу как обычные контент-элементы
2) Если используется TemplaVoila. Добавляем в DS поле у которого Edeting Type выставляем равным Typoscript Object Path (TypoScriptObject). В поле Object path задаем ссылку на нужный нам typoscript-объект (к примеру, lib.ourTTNews). Затем в шаблоне страницы описываем наш объект. 3) Если используется стандартный шаблонизатор. В шаблоне страницы описываем необходимый нам объект Цитата:
Цитата:
|
||
22.09.2008, 17:58 | #5 |
Senior Member
|
Я просто к тому, что можно же вставить через BE два-три плагина, а потом ими рулить. Без либов.
Ну видимо придётся лепить конструкция типа: Код:
lib.tt_newsHolder { 10 < plugin.tt_news {} 20 < plugin.tt_news {} ...
__________________
Пишу русский ман для новичков - предложения и пожелания в личку. Разрабатываю некоммерческий бесплатный информационный портал. |
22.09.2008, 18:12 | #6 |
Senior Member
Регистрация: 09.12.2007
Сообщений: 281
|
если вам не хватает настроек в формах (каких,интересно?) - то только через либы.
|
22.09.2008, 18:14 | #7 |
Senior Member
|
Дело не в нехватке настроек, а в возможности обратиться к каждому плагину на странице по id или имени...
__________________
Пишу русский ман для новичков - предложения и пожелания в личку. Разрабатываю некоммерческий бесплатный информационный портал. |
22.09.2008, 18:42 | #8 |
Senior Member
|
Используйте tscobj - у вас будут контент элементы на странице, которые содержат произвольный TS для тонкой настройки ваших tt_news. По другому никак - TS из шаблона будет общим для всех элементов tt_news на странице. А из TS обратиться к отдельным элементам страницы невозможно.
|
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Выбор CMS | Rudman | Вопросы выбора CMS | 1 | 11.02.2008 11:44 |
файл TCA.php: множественный выбор из списка. | Melnichuk | Общие вопросы | 6 | 29.08.2006 21:13 |
выбор языка по умолчанию | filippoff | Общие вопросы | 0 | 30.05.2006 12:38 |
Сравнение и выбор CMS | Денис | Вопросы выбора CMS | 11 | 31.10.2005 08:58 |
Выбор языка Проблема с флажками | zinder | Общие вопросы | 2 | 28.09.2005 20:49 |